Output 5c8edce95b8ad3beda77f241d89c045e29bc04844a4ff02fe2bd4f2ffd828517:1

value
13346553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 898ffd60ad6091221250047a9f2bd64561902634 OP_EQUAL
address
3EENzQdQS3BvvnkeJjC5uVwUKFuTczpnok
transaction
5c8edce95b8ad3beda77f241d89c045e29bc04844a4ff02fe2bd4f2ffd828517
confirmations
385164
spent
true